The following criteria are used by the agency to determine eligibility for grant awards.
(1) TIFMAS Grants.
- (A) When determining eligibility for a part-paid fire department, a part-time paid position is counted as one-half of a full-time paid position.
- (B) Applications for assistance are rated based upon a standardized numeric system that considers the following factors: number of personnel, past participation in TIFMAS and ability to provide TIFMAS resources to state deployments.
- (C) The agency may limit the maximum amount of grant funds a fire department can receive per year to ensure a wider distribution of the funds.
(2) VFD Assistance Grants.
(A) When determining eligibility for a part-paid fire department:
- (i) A paid position includes any combination of paid fire, EMS, administrative and support staff employed by a fire department or other entity of local government to fulfill an emergency service or supporting function.
- (ii) A part-time paid position is counted as one-half of a full-time paid position.
- (B) Applications for assistance are rated based upon a standardized numeric system that considers the following factors: years in existence, size of the primary protection area, population of the primary protection area, distance to the nearest viable mutual aid department, age of the application and wildfire risk.
- (C) The agency may award vehicle and equipment grants to eligible fire departments to assist in meeting matching requirements for federal grants. Applications for federal grant matching assistance are rated upon a standardized numeric system that considers the following factors: size of the department, annual budget and source of revenue and the amount the department would benefit from the grant.
- (D) The agency may limit the maximum amount of grant funds a fire department can receive per year to ensure a wider distribution of the funds.
